Different Types of Lash Glue

When selecting a lash glue, it’s essential to consider factors such as the type of lashes being used, the desired length of wear, and the individual’s personal preferences. Here are five popular types of lash glue available in the local area, each with its unique characteristics:

  1. Gel-based lash glue: This type of glue is particularly popular for its strong hold and gentle removal. It’s suitable for both natural and synthetic lashes and is available in various shades to match different eye colors.
  2. Latex-free lash glue: Ideal for individuals with sensitive eyes or allergies, latex-free lash glues are a safer alternative to traditional adhesives. They provide a gentle hold without compromising the integrity of the lashes.
  3. Foam lash glue: This type of glue is perfect for those who prefer a less messy application process. Foam lash glues dry quickly and provide a strong hold, making them a great option for lash extensions.
  4. Silicone-based lash glue: Silicone-based lash glues are known for their gentle and non-irritating properties, making them an excellent choice for sensitive eyes. They also dry quickly, resulting in a strong hold.
  5. Waterproof lash glue: Designed for individuals who lead an active lifestyle, waterproof lash glues provide a strong hold that can withstand water, sweat, and other environmental factors.

Identifying Common Eye Irritants in Lash Glue

Fragrances, preservatives, and chemicals are common eye irritants found in traditional lash glue. Fragrances can cause allergic reactions, while preservatives can lead to dryness and irritation. Chemicals, such as formaldehyde, toluene, and dibutyl phthalate (DBP), are known to be toxic and can cause eye irritation, respiratory problems, and even cancer.

  • Fragrances can cause allergic reactions, leading to redness, itching, and swelling.
  • Preserved lash glue can lead to dryness, irritation, and even fungal infections.
  • Chemicals, such as formaldehyde, toluene, and DBP, are toxic and can cause eye irritation, respiratory problems, and cancer.

Soothing and Calming Irritated Eyes

If you experience eye irritation after lash glue application, soothe and calm your eyes with gentle care. Apply a cold compress or an eye drops to reduce redness and itchiness. For severe irritation, consult a doctor or an eye care professional for further guidance.

  • Apply a cold compress to reduce redness and itchiness.
  • Use eye drops to soothe and calm the eyes.
  • Consult a doctor or an eye care professional for further guidance if irritation persists.
